Re: [LA-discussions] gestion de session php

[ Thread Index | Date Index | More linuxarverne.org/discussions Archives ]


Le samedi 13 avril 2013 16:20:06 Matthieu a écrit :
> our gérer paires login/pwd, plusieurs solutions.
> Voici un exemple vite fait (comprendre à améliorer et adapter) avec un
> tableau associatif :
> 
> <?php
> 
> > $listeUser = array(
> > 'login' => 'password',
> > 'daniel' => 'password_de_daniel',

j'ai créé mon tableau ainsi :
$listeUser=array();
$listeUser["daniel"]="password_de_daniel";
....

et ça ne marche pas, j'ai une faute de syntaxe qq part ou alors le code qui 
suit (gardé tel quel n'est pas compatible ?

Merci

> > //....
> > if (isset($_POST['login']) && isset($_POST['password'])) {
> >
> >     // Récupération des valeurs
> >     $login = $_POST['login'];
> >     $password = $_POST['password'];
> >     // Vérification login/password
> >     if (array_key_exists($login, $listeUser) && $listeUser[$login] ==
> >
> > $password) {
> > $_SESSION['login'] = $login;
> >
> >  header("Location: prive.php");
> >
> > exit;
> >
> >     } else {
> >
> > echo 'Identifiant/Mot de passe invalide';
> >
> >     }
> >
> > }
-- 
Cordialement, Daniel Cartron
« L'homme n'est pas fait pour travailler et la preuve, c'est que ça le 
fatigue. »
Tristan Bernard


--
Liste de discussions de LinuxArverne
http://wiki.linuxarverne.org/listes_de_diffusion


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/